This review is from: On Target No. 1 Modelling Special: The German Tiger Tanks (Paperback)
This is an update of an old book. This means that the book spends time explaining how to detail old Tamiya tiger kits using techniques that are no longer necessary with the newer models available. The back of the book is then used to advertise Verlinden update sets.As usual with Verlinden books, the pictures are great but the modelling tips are not much help.

This review is from: On Target No. 1 Modelling Special: The German Tiger Tanks (Paperback)
I bought this book when it first appeared. Yes, there are better tiger models out now, but this book is still very relevant to the modeler today. It contains many good close-ups of real Tigers, and shows exactly how to super-detail Tigers, any make or model...using good old styrene and other bits, wire, etc. So you can make an excellent Tiger, without spending a fortune on after-market photo-etched parts, etc. Very worthy of the modelers collection.
